Battlefield2 Demo impressions
« on: June 10, 2005, 04:41:18 PM »
Well after playing it for a solid 2 hours... DAYUM. Ran smooth even with grfx blasted to the max. But god... the gameplay, oh the gameplay. *twitch* The choppers even feel like DC!

My impressions are indescribable. short from a single, long orgasm of battlefield pleasure.

What you think you're doing? friggin go download it already! im psyched for the lan even more than i was before.

EDIT: after prolonged play i can tell you its much different than the previous battlefields, but in a good way. a very very good way. they definitely pushed on the teamplay factor which makes it feel so much more strategic.

the controls are a tad sticky... like i'd hold down w for a bit then let go and i'd still move forward a few steps before stopping but it only happens occasionally. not sure what that is.

choppers and planes are suprisingly easier to fly than i wouldve thought, yet still leaving you with a great sense of control.

the grfx are supreme. Had some glitches with the dynamic shadowing. turning it off fixed it quite well hehe.

oh and the bot AI.. oh my. muuuuuuuuch better than the previous BF titles. Its actually enjoyable.


Welp.. thats all i can tell you atm. just download it. dont listen to me about my impressions. go make your own.
